Download document sharepoint library programmatically send

We will use visual studio to create a document library in sharepoint 20 site. Sharepoint online automation o365 send email from sharepoint online using. Earlier i shared a post on my blog about how to download files from sharepoint. Configure send to connections for records management sharepoint. Today, i will share some code snippet about how to download the list of all files and folders from sharepoint. Download document from sharepoint library using webservice. Oliver if you code cannot use sharepoint and you are using asp. How to get folders from sharepoint document library.

Programmatically uploading and setting permission to a. The problem is when i open the generated url in incognito window, it opens in word online. Net framework csom doesnt require you to get all properties from the object on a serveryou can use anonymous methods, which can be lambda expressions, to specifically request property names. Oct 28, 2011 programmatically download a sharepoint document library in. How to programatically download files from sharepoint. In order to create a list or a library using the app model your app requires the manage permission on the web where the list will be created. Creating a link to a document item in a sharepoint document.

I can confirm that there is no send to button on the new document library look if you would regularly use the send to button you may switch the default look for document libraries to the classic look switch the default for document libraries from new or classic. You can then delete the onedrive copy of the file or folder to reduce your storage amount. When you are making a providerhosted sharepoint addin with an asp. Shows how to upload a file to sharepoint document library programmatically. Programatically upload file to sharepoint document library. This is a bit of a copout but i didnt see any clean way to handle this scenario. Sharepoint online new look document library no send to.

Net posted on october 28, 2011 by ulf engstrand in this post i will show you a simple, but yet very useful piece of code that downloads an entire sharepoint document library to local disk drive. Is there a api for this just like how onedrive has like below which will directly download the file. You can set the default look at the library level this will only set the default look for one library, or for all document libraries if you choose to do so. Download files and folders from onedrive or sharepoint. The same way we can save excel into sharepoint 2016, sharepoint 20, sharepoint 2010. Programmatically working with lists and libraries using. Move or copy sharepoint document library files programmatically in this post i published some code that took a look at using frontpage server extentions to upload a file to a document library where the requirement was to be able to save metadata along with the document and not use the api. When you need to upload a binary file that is larger than 1. Recently i was asked to download all of the documents, contents of a file to the network share, ensuring the same folder structure as is in the document library. In a sharepoint document library, create a new file, upload your own, and then share it with others. I was trying to write a little app to programmatically download files from a sharepoint instance on office 365 to a local folder on. When you create a send to connection, content organizer can submit documents to the specified location. Office sharepoint 2010 download files from document.

Networking to retrieve or download a document from a sharepoint library, we are using the rest api provided by microsoft. Move or copy sharepoint document library files programmatically. Jun 19, 2016 if you would regularly use the send to button you may switch the default look for document libraries to the classic look. The sharepoint online and onpremises sharepoint 2016 and later rest. Lets say we want to download certain files from sharepoint document librarycontinue reading. Jul 02, 2012 programmatically create a send to connection to send documents to the records center in sharepoint 2010 if you have multiple send to connections to create or prefer to automate the deployment tasks related to your sharepoint environment, the following bit of code will help you create them automatically using the spofficialfilehost. Programmatically upload to sharepoint document library. Today there was a requirement to change sharepoint document library draft item security on all document libraries in a subsite. Jan 14, 2020 when you need to upload a binary file that is larger than 1. May, 2016 you can open each document and save as pdf format in document library, or programmatically convert them to pdf using codes. Sharepoint online automation o365 download files from. File class to read the file from sharepoint document library and save the file stream to the disk location by using copyto. Sometimes, we would want to download multiple files based on a predefined query such as a monthly report or a bulk download.

Following code will download the file located at url. Switch the default for document libraries from new or classic. Download all files from a sharepoint library programmatically. Sharepoint online automation o365 download files from a.

Upload or add file to sharepoint document library via server object model. The client library queries only for those properties on the server, and the server sends only those properties to the client. First is the source file path and second is the target document library path. Net web application, and you add a reference to an assembly to the web application project in visual studio, set the copy local property of the assembly to true, unless you know that the assembly is already installed on the web server, or you can ensure that its installed before you deploy your addin. For a code example that shows you how to upload a binary file that is smaller than 1.

The below code block helps to send email to a user with the help of jquery and rest service in sharepoint 202016. Vba code to uploaddownload files tofrom sharepoint library. By marking content as a particular content type the metadata, workflow and policies associated with that content type are leveraged instead of default policies that may apply to a standard document. Sendemail we have to send an email to loan users with the details of their loan approval and pending information. Apr 24, 2011 in this tips we will be discussing how we can download document from share point 2010 using client object model. Download all file versions from sharepoint 2010 library. If it is a few files or if it is a complete folder, we can use the explorer view to copy paste the files. You can use the same code in a web part or extend it. Vba code to uploaddownload files tofrom sharepoint.

Sharepoint online document library using powershell csom programmatically from the. There is another way to convert document to pdf by using a thirdpart product, boostsolutions pdf converter. Programmatically create a send to connection to send documents to the records center in sharepoint 2010 if you have multiple send to connections to create or prefer to automate the deployment tasks related to your sharepoint environment, the following bit of code will help you create them automatically using the spofficialfilehost. This will create a new copy in the same library and sharepoint will assign a new doc id. A sharepoint admin typically creates and manages the connections that set up a records archive or a knowledge management center. How to enable script editor web part in sharepoint online sharepoint rest api. Using this product, you just need to click on the check box next to a document name and convert the documents to pdf.

In this email, we want to mark the loan depart team. Add an action button to a field for sending an email in. Programmatically upload to sharepoint document library programmatically uploading to a sharepoint document library seems like a simple thing, given that its one of the more welladvertised features of sharepoint, but as it turns out, trying to craft your own from scratch is actually a bit of a challenge. Load the root folder in sharepoint document library which is containing the set of documents to be downloaded. Jun 23, 2008 one of the new features available in sharepoint 2007 are content types. Programmatically upload a file to document library. Programmatically working with lists and libraries using the. Sync sharepoint online document library with onedrive and work with files offline add multiple office templates as content type to a document library in sharepoint online202016 in this article, we discussed how to add an action button to a field for sending an email in sharepoint list or library using json. Is there a way to change this make it download file directly. Working with folders and files with rest microsoft docs. How to directly save excel file into sharepoint online. But we need to publish the infopath template to multiple sharepoint document.

How to get a download link for a document in sharepoint. In this code we will learn how to download files from sharepoint document library. You can retrieve a folder inside a document library when you know its url. When the new file opens in your browser, add text, images, and more to your file and itll automatically be saved to the document library. Feb 08, 2012 sharepoint 2010 download files from document library to network share about this script. As per my understanding this code helps to submit the infopath form template to multiple sharepoint document librarys dynamically. In this article, we will learn how to leverage stringbuilder and powershell to send a minimal html body email using sputility. May 30, 2014 the properties on the viewcreationinformation object are selfexplanatory and very similar to the parameters you would use when programmatically creating list views using the serverside api. Saving files from a sharepoint document library to a local folder.

In this post we will see how to upload a file to document library to a specific folder path using rest api in sharepoint online and sharepoint 20. Nov 17, 2018 here in this sharepoint tutorial, we will discuss how to directly save the excel file into sharepoint online document library. Create, upload, and share files in a document library. As per my understanding this code helps to submit the infopath form template to multiple sharepoint document library s dynamically. If i send the link of a link content type in an email message, the user cannot open the file by clicking on the link in the message. Get vs post vs put vs delete vs patch sharepoint online automation o365 download files from a document library using powershell csom. In order to use clientcontext we need to add reference to two dlls to my project i. How to downloadupload files fromto sharepoint 20 using csom. Here in this screenshot, to save the excel file into sharepoint online library, follow the below steps. If you need to free up space on your onedrive, download. Download all items from a sharepoint document library programmatically. On button click event or on link button click, i want to download document from sharepoint document library and save it to the users local disk. In this post, i am going to explain about downloading a document from sharepoint library using webservice, for that we need following things, read the contents from document, located in sharepoint library create and store the contents on a new document in local machine to get the contents from document under sharepoint library,we shall use.

Nov 09, 2019 4,895 total views, 73 views today here in this post i will show how we can download files or documents from sharepoint online document library using powershell csom programmatically from the given date by passing from date and to date to the query. In this post i will show you a simple, but yet very useful piece of code that downloads an entire sharepoint document library to local disk drive. In this tips we will be discussing how we can download document from share point 2010 using client object model. Content types allow you to classify content to be a particular type. Documents, filestream, file, filemode, fileaccess, length, files, format, url, string, and byte. Here in this sharepoint tutorial, we will discuss how to directly save the excel file into sharepoint online document library.

Complete basic operations using sharepoint client library. Upload a file into document library using rest api in. Mar 08, 2009 in this post, i am going to explain about downloading a document from sharepoint library using webservice, for that we need following things, read the contents from document, located in sharepoint library create and store the contents on a new document in local machine to get the contents from document under sharepoint library,we shall use. Jan 29, 2015 earlier i shared a post on my blog about how to download files from sharepoint. Submitting to this document library microsoft infopath. Using the object model, adding items to a sharepoint document library is easy enough, given the code below you can add a new document library item and set its meta data at the same time. Plz help me on this,if you have any code sample then. You can write a console application and windows forms application to test the code. But we need to publish the infopath template to multiple sharepoint document library s right. A send to connection specifies settings for a document repository or a records center. Programmatically download a sharepoint document library in. The easiest method is to open a document in readonly, click file save as and type in the new name you want. Download all files from sharepoint document library. Using openbinarydirect method that is available in microsoft.

This sharepoint csom tutorial explains, how to download documents from. How to download a document from sharepoint 2010 using client. You can open each document and save as pdf format in document library, or programmatically convert them to pdf using codes. Programmatically uploading and setting permission to a document in a document library in sharepoint we can use the following code for uploading a document to document library. How to programmatically upload file to sharepoint document. Many of our customers need to export and publish sharepoint documents externally. In the previous article we discussed how to leverage the new app model for provisioning site columns and content types. Sharepoint 2010 download files from document library to network share about this script. How to download files from sharepoint document library.

How to upload file programmatically to sharepoint document. Jul 14, 2019 sync sharepoint online document library with onedrive and work with files offline add multiple office templates as content type to a document library in sharepoint online202016 in this article, we discussed how to add an action button to a field for sending an email in sharepoint list or library using json. Creating a link to a document item in a sharepoint. Dec 06, 2007 move or copy sharepoint document library files programmatically in this post i published some code that took a look at using frontpage server extentions to upload a file to a document library where the requirement was to be able to save metadata along with the document and not use the api. Jan 10, 2009 following is a utility function which you can use to upload a file programmatically in sharepoint document library. In this article we will look into working with lists and libraries. How to get folders from sharepoint document library programmatically in sharepoint 2010. Configure send to connections for records management. Welcome to a blog on how to create a document library in sharepoint 20 programmatically, using a console application. How to download a document from sharepoint 2010 using. Submitting to this document library microsoft infopath 2010. Ill cover the following topics in the code samples below. Creating a link to a document item in a sharepoint document library programmatically. We have to send an email to loan users with the details of their loan approval and pending information.

1033 1058 1120 87 981 650 1192 1456 408 706 24 896 638 532 1260 227 90 1159 642 160 1309 1283 17 815 1226 1134 1329 538 191 1055 1505 991 1545 483 818 1248 993 1297 538 1153 627 1145